Bought these to replace tins where the non stick coating had failed! Only used a couple of times but they do what was expected of them. They don't stick and seem to transmit heat better and make nice crusty bread.

The bread (sourdough) sticks to the sides and cracks alongside the edges on the top of the loaf. I tried oiling the pan but same result. I have no problem with the cheap 2lb farmhouse pan, maybe I'm doing something wrong. Otherwise the pan is well manufactured and looks like it will last decades.

It says these are 2lb pans, but they're more like 1lb. I have a bunch of 1 1/2 lb pans at home and these are smaller than them. They material and quality of the pans themselves is super good though - the best I've seen.
